M91/30 Bayonet
Item #: AA650
M91/30 bayonet made for the Mosin Nagant rifle. This is a second variant without the front sight shield. It measures 19 1/2" overall, with a 17" cruciform blade. The spike type bayonet retains 95% of it's original bluing. The serial number 12752 might make you think this is an early production run. Unfortunately the Russians reused the serial numbers without stamping the production year, so I'm not sure exactly when it was made. They were produced from 1930 through 1965. The star below the serial number indicates this one was made at the Tula arsenal. On the opposite side are three inspector marks, a circled C, the Roman numeral IX and what looks to be a circled PG. These were the bayonets for the Russian workhorse of the second world war, the model 1891 rifle. Inexpensive piece of World War II history
